On Wed, Apr 01, 2020 at 11:00:17AM +0800, Chen Zhou wrote:
> In gb_lights_light_config(), 'light->name' is allocated by kstrndup().
> It returns NULL when fails, add check for it.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Chen Zhou <chenzho...@huawei.com>
> ---
>  drivers/staging/greybus/light.c | 3 ++-
>  1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
> 
> diff --git a/drivers/staging/greybus/light.c b/drivers/staging/greybus/light.c
> index d6ba25f..d2672b6 100644
> --- a/drivers/staging/greybus/light.c
> +++ b/drivers/staging/greybus/light.c
> @@ -1026,7 +1026,8 @@ static int gb_lights_light_config(struct gb_lights 
> *glights, u8 id)
>  
>       light->channels_count = conf.channel_count;
>       light->name = kstrndup(conf.name, NAMES_MAX, GFP_KERNEL);
> -
> +     if (!light->name)
> +             return -ENOMEM;
>       light->channels = kcalloc(light->channels_count,
>                                 sizeof(struct gb_channel), GFP_KERNEL);
>       if (!light->channels)

The clean up in this function is non-existant.  :(
